Marin Community Clinics provides a vital link for thousands of men, women, teens and children in Marin County, California. As a Federally Qualified Health Center, we serve more than 32,000 insured and uninsured patients annually. Marin Community Clinics is fortunate to have partnerships with three schools associated with the at University of California. Each year, we serve as a clinical training site for approximately 35 nurse practitioner, midwifery, optometry, medical, and dental students.
